What Constitutes a Catastrophic Injury?Before delving deeper, it's vital to specify what constitutes a catastrophic injury. This term describes severe injuries that lead to long-term or long-term disability, which significantly hinders the individual's capability to work or perform daily activities. Common examples of catastrophic injuries include:

Their function encompasses numerous functions:
1. Legal Representation
A catastrophic injury lawyer represents clients in court, articulating their case efficiently to make sure that their rights are secured. They work out with insurance companies and opposing counsel on behalf of the injured party to secure the finest possible outcome.
2. Investigation of the Case
These attorneys conduct extensive examinations, collecting necessary proof such as medical records, authorities reports, witness statements, and expert testaments. Their comprehensive method is essential for constructing a solid case that can stand up to analysis.
3. Assessment of Damages
Catastrophic injury legal representatives assess the full scope of damages brought on by the injury, which may consist of:
- Medical expenditures (past and future)
- Lost earnings (existing and possible future profits)
- Pain and suffering
- Emotional distress
- Rehabilitation costs
- Home modifications
4. Navigating Complex Legal Proceedings
Legal procedures can be complicated and involve numerous statutes, guidelines, and procedures. Lawyers concentrated on catastrophic injuries direct their clients through this process, helping them meet due dates and file appropriate paperwork.
5. Promoting for Victims
Beyond legal representation, these attorneys advocate for the rights of their clients. They help to make sure that victims are dealt with relatively by insurer which their requirements are focused on throughout the legal process.
When to Hire a Catastrophic Injury LawyerDetermining the right time to hire a catastrophic injury lawyer is critical for guaranteeing the very best possible outcome in an injury case. Think about engaging a lawyer if:
- The Injury is Severe: The injury results in long-term disability or a significant modification in lifestyle.
- Liability is Unclear: Disputes exist regarding who is at fault for the injury.
- Insurer Get Involved: Insurance companies seek to reduce payments or deny duty.
- Significant Medical Bills are Incurred: Long-term medical treatment creates monetary strain.
- You're Unsure of Your Rights: Uncertainty surrounds the legal process or privilege to compensation.
Q1: What is the expense of hiring a catastrophic injury lawyer?
Most catastrophic injury lawyers deal with a contingency charge basis, implying they just earn money if you receive compensation. This fee generally ranges from 25% to 40% of the settlement.
Q2: How long do I need to submit a claim?
The time enabled filing an accident claim varies by state, frequently varying from one to 3 years from the date of the accident. It is essential to consult an attorney as soon as possible.
Q3: What kinds of cases do catastrophic injury legal representatives manage?
In addition to the injuries mentioned above, catastrophic injury attorneys deal with cases involving car mishaps, workplace accidents, medical malpractice, item liability, and wrongful death.
Q4: Can I manage a lawyer?
Many individuals fear they can not manage legal representation, but catastrophic injury legal representatives typically use payment plans or work on a contingency basis, ensuring access to legal help regardless of financial status.
Q5: What should I do instantly after a catastrophic injury?
Look for medical attention instantly for your injuries, document all medical care and expenditures, and talk to a catastrophic injury lawyer as quickly as possible to understand your legal alternatives.
